java.lang.Objectorg.apache.commons.collections.iterators.ReverseListIterator
public class ReverseListIterator
Iterates backwards through a List, starting with the last element and continuing to the first. This is useful for looping around a list in reverse order without needing to actually reverse the list.
The first call to next() will return the last element
from the list, and so on. The hasNext() method works
in concert with the next() method as expected.
However, the nextIndex() method returns the correct
index in the list, thus it starts high and reduces as the iteration
continues. The previous methods work similarly.

| Method Summary | |
|---|---|
void |
add(java.lang.Object obj)
Adds a new element to the list between the next and previous elements. |
boolean |
hasNext()
Checks whether there is another element. |
boolean |
hasPrevious()
Checks whether there is a previous element. |
java.lang.Object |
next()
Gets the next element. |
int |
nextIndex()
Gets the index of the next element. |
java.lang.Object |
previous()
Gets the previous element. |
int |
previousIndex()
Gets the index of the previous element. |
void |
remove()
Removes the last returned element. |
void |
reset()
Resets the iterator back to the start (which is the end of the list as this is a reversed iterator) |
void |
set(java.lang.Object obj)
Replaces the last returned element. |
